Mingus Mountain Academy was founded in 1985 by a group of educators and mental health professionals who recognized the need for a residential treatment center for adolescent girls. The facility is located on East Don Carlos Drive in Prescott Valley, Arizona, and has since become a leading provider of therapeutic services for young women struggling with emotional and behavioral issues.
Mingus Mountain Academy specializes in treating a range of addictions, including substance abuse, eating disorders, self-harm, and other compulsive behaviors. The facility offers a comprehensive approach to addiction treatment, including individual and group therapy, family counseling, and experiential therapies such as equine therapy and adventure therapy. Mingus Mountain Academy also provides a fully accredited academic program, allowing students to continue their education while receiving treatment.

Mingus Mountain Academy is accredited by the Joint Commission, which is a nationally recognized organization that sets standards for healthcare facilities. The staff is trained in evidence-based practices and therapies, including cognitive-behavioral therapy, dialectical behavior therapy, and trauma-focused therapy. They also receive ongoing training and professional development to stay up-to-date with the latest research and best practices in adolescent mental health.
Mingus Mountain Academy provides comprehensive medical care services to its students. The academy has a full-time nurse on staff who is available 24/7 to attend to any medical needs of the students. The nurse is responsible for administering medication, providing first aid, and coordinating with healthcare providers for any specialized medical needs. In addition, the academy has a partnership with a local healthcare provider who visits the campus regularly to provide medical check-ups and consultations. Mingus Mountain Academy accepts a variety of insurance plans, including private insurance, Medicaid, and state-funded insurance programs. The admissions team works closely with families to determine the best payment options and to ensure that the patients receive the care they need. They also offer financial assistance and scholarships for families who qualify.
